RUM: Input feld -> GET und Sonderzeichen

Hallo,

ich habe ein Input feld, welches ich zur Übergabe der Suchquerrys nutze, es funktioniert soweit auch super, nur ein Problem habe ich wenn ich Sonderzeichen wie ÄÜÖ bzw. öäü übergebe bekomme ich immer Müll.

Anstatt München steht dann zb. in der URL: m%FCnchen. Habt ihr hierzu eine Idee?

Danke

RUM

  1. hallo,

    ich habe ein Input feld, welches ich zur Übergabe der Suchquerrys nutze, es funktioniert soweit auch super, nur ein Problem habe ich wenn ich Sonderzeichen wie ÄÜÖ bzw. öäü übergebe bekomme ich immer Müll.

    schau dir mal urlencode und urldecode an.

    grüße,
    henman

    --
    "Sir! We are surrounded!" - "Excellent! We can attack in any direction!"
    1. Hallo Henman,

      schau dir mal urlencode und urldecode an.

      Sicher hast du Recht, das wäre eine möglichkeit, aber da ich schon eine saubere URL haben möchte, müsste ich ja denn eine IF Anweissung schreiben die dann einen 301 zur entsprechenden URL vornimmt.

      Wie bekomme ich den die Übertragung aus dem INPUT Feld schon so konform hin?

      1. Mahlzeit RUM,

        aber da ich schon eine saubere URL haben möchte,

        Du *hast* eine "saubere" URL ... sauber in dem Sinne, dass Sonderzeichen URL-encodiert sind. Was erwartest Du?

        MfG,
        EKKi

        --
        sh:( fo:| ch:? rl:( br:> n4:~ ie:% mo:} va:) de:] zu:) fl:{ ss:) ls:& js:|
  2. Hi!

    Anstatt München steht dann zb. in der URL: m%FCnchen. Habt ihr hierzu eine Idee?

    Das gehört sich so. Wenn du nichts unternimmst, das die Umlaute umkodiert werden, dann macht es der Browser und den kannst du diesbezüglich nicht umerziehen. Ansonsten bitte ich dich, dein Problem nachvollziehbar zu beschreiben.

    Lo!

  3. moin,

    Anstatt München steht dann zb. in der URL: m%FCnchen. Habt ihr hierzu eine Idee?

    Ja. Liefere das Forumular in UTF-8 aus dann bekommst Du 'm%C3%BCnchen'.

    Sch?ne Gr??e,
    Horst Haselhuhn

  4. ich habe ein Input feld, welches ich zur Übergabe der Suchquerrys nutze, es funktioniert soweit auch super, nur ein Problem habe ich wenn ich Sonderzeichen wie ÄÜÖ bzw. öäü übergebe bekomme ich immer Müll.

    1. Ist deine Seite die den Inupt enthält mit iso-8859-1 od. UTF-8 ?
    2. Nach dem Eingeben sind diese in DB zu speichern ? falls JA--> welche Zeichensatz hat deine DB ?

    Anstatt München steht dann zb. in der URL: m%FCnchen. Habt ihr hierzu eine Idee?

    • Welche Zeichensatz wird auf Ausgabeseite verwendet ?
      -  urlencode / urldecode